      Ahh yes, the good old days! The freezer this one replaced was over 30 years old. This one is unlikely to get anywhere close to that kind of life.
      But, so far (knock on wood) it has been problem free for us. The only issue, and it is relatively minor, is the door handle likes to come loose (primarily on the bottom set screw). I believe it is a function of the incredible suction force holding the door closed. It takes some real effort to open it. As a result, it also slightly damaged the upper screw mount to the door handle - this is plastic, not metal. I did some in the field fixing of it and hopefully that does it.
      I do recommend an extended warranty with today's appliances because of their expense and relative fragility. If you get one of these units, let us know how it goes for you!
